Transaction 2fa26121cfd326633fb7b8bbcf165ac60cd5d245604697dfbc198febbca10454
1 Input
1 Output
-
2fa26121cfd326633fb7b8bbcf165ac60cd5d245604697dfbc198febbca10454:0
- value
- 42944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9687b2dc4c8086fe29bcf52705659b459d98c30e OP_EQUAL
- address
- 3FQwqpwtgP3gb1FDwrXtbZnsFi3v4pZAM3